Run Down Land and Live Stock.
The Indiana Farmer mentions ah incident Of recovering run down land of a farmer in Pennsylvania', who bought 70 acres of such land some 12 years ago. This farm then furnished feed tor two horses and six cows. The average annual income amounted to less than S3OO, supporting in a very common sort of way its owner and family. Today this farm maintains 40 head of cows and enough horses to do the * farm Work. Last year the sales from it reached near $4,500.
